Pyongyang, October 1 (KCNA) -- Shortly ago, the Japanese Tokyo Shimbun said that a new term begins at many schools from tomorrow. It noted that today is the day with the greatest possibility of danger in which pupils may commit suicide. It said that if a school makes pupils like to die, they should not allow to go to it. The opening day of the school term to be full of pleasure and hope serves as an occasion of nightmare encouraging pupils to commit suicide in the Japanese society. The schools, inviolable places in which children should learn to their heart’s content and bring their abilities into bloom, have turned into "torture grounds" where children suffer from intolerable mental and physical pain. Schools do not take the stand to prevent violence and maltreatment and protect children but ignore and encourage them. One can know well the poor situation of the Japanese schools only through a suicide case of a schoolgirl of a middle school in Hyogo Prefecture that had been proven some years ago. The schoolgirl submitted to the school even a document to complain of her distress and ask for the school's help in order to get rid of the torture from an extracurricular club. However, the school turned down her request by tearing the document into pieces and had connived at violence, leading her to commit suicide. It also did not made a proper survey of her death but made public some contents, covering the motive of her miserable suicide for several years. In February, a schoolgirl of a middle school in Nagasaki Prefecture committed suicide after writing her will to cry for maltreatment in the campus. This tragedy was discovered through media's coverage in April. From January to June this year, 229 students of primary, middle and high schools in Japan committed suicides, exceeding the number of suicide cases in the same period of last year. Whenever such a tragic fact related to children is open to the public, the Japanese authorities often promise "improvement" while talking about "gigantic" plans such as "strategy for future of children". But the plight of children is getting worse owing to social evils and they abandon even their dream of learning and choice death. The reality goes to prove that the "organizer" of the tragic crime of leading children to commit suicide is none other than the Japanese authorities and social system. Japan in which the jungle law is rampant even in the sacred campus is, indeed, a tundra of human rights without future.
